How the Numbers Play Out
Let’s break it down with a cold, hard example. Assume each of the 300 spins has an average return to player (RTP) of 96%. That sounds decent until you factor in a 30x wagering requirement. In plain terms, you’ll need to wager £30 for every £1 of spin value you actually win before the casino lifts the lock.
British Pounds Sterling Online Casinos: The Brutal Truth Behind the Glitter
Now, consider you manage to hit a modest £10 win across those spins. The casino will demand £300 in play – a figure you’ll likely never reach without blowing your bankroll on further spins. The math is simple: the house always wins, the “free” element merely cushions the fall.
